(By Mayor Mark Anderson) The Utah Power and Light Company is asking the exclusive people of Provo to vote them an will pay franchise, for which the Power Company than less is Twenty-fiva (This Dollars year. Hundred e per cent of the Companys gross revenue in Provo-I- f we are going to sell this franchise, why not sell it to the highest bidder. Such competitive bidding ould be fully in harmony with the American System that Power Company propagandists frequently refer to with so much feeling and eloquence. I am sure that we can sell the franchise to a thoroughly reliable corporation for several times what the Power Company is offering us for it. .this We can also sell the Citys new electric system toat same corporation when the system is completed figure above what the plant and system will have cost and the buyers will operate this thoroughly modern Totem on rates not td exceed the State or Power rates and pay more than double the City taxes w paid by the Power Company. I do not advocate selling the franchise or City P"nt private interest but, if we are going to do It,,11 w must do it, why not get the best possible deal for ovo. Provo is entitled to it. Our community owes the ower Company nothing. Provo has paid for the Fower Companys system here several times over.Cow For the first time In a generation, the Power Pny argues that competition is a good thing. All rfcht, let,s be logical and have som competition in the ! ofaour franchise if it is to be sold.
